Search engines are no longer just keyword matchers. Google’s AI-powered Search Generative Experience (SGE), rolled out in India in late 2024, fundamentally changes how product pages appear in search results. Instead of traditional blue links, users now see AI-generated summaries, product carousels, and comparison widgets. This shift means your ecommerce seo strategy 2025 must prioritize structured data, entity-based optimization, and content that answers user intent directly.
Key data point: According to Google, 40% of shoppers now use voice or visual search to find products. In India, platforms like Flipkart and Myntra report that 60% of product discovery happens through search, not browsing. This underscores the need for an SEO strategy that captures both typed and spoken queries.
Google’s SGE is now live in India, and it’s reshaping how product information is displayed. To appear in AI-generated shopping results, your product pages must be structured for machine readability.
India-specific example: An e-commerce store selling smartwatches in Bangalore optimized their product pages with FAQ schema answering “Is this smartwatch compatible with Jio SIM?” and “Does it support Indian GPS mapping?” Within 30 days, they appeared in 12 SGE snippets for comparison queries.
In 2025, generic product descriptions won’t cut it. Google’s BERT and MUM algorithms understand context and nuance. Your product pages must serve both informational and transactional intent.
Pro tip from AK Network Solutions: We helped a Jaipur-based jewelry brand rewrite product pages to include “Occasion-based suggestions” (e.g., “Best for Diwali parties” or “Perfect for Mehendi ceremonies”). This increased their click-through rate by 28% from search results.
By 2025, over 500 million Indian internet users will prefer browsing in their regional language. E-commerce SEO must cater to this shift. Google reports that 71% of Indian users are more likely to purchase from a site that offers content in their local language.
Data point: A Pune-based organic grocery store implemented Hindi and Marathi product descriptions for their top 50 products. Within two months, organic traffic from non-English queries increased by 45%, and conversion rates for Marathi-speaking users jumped 22%.
India’s internet is mobile-first, with 75% of e-commerce traffic coming from smartphones. Google’s Page Experience update is now a ranking factor, and in 2025, it’s more critical than ever. Slow-loading sites see a 53% bounce rate on mobile.
Case study: An electronics retailer in Mumbai reduced page load time from 4.2 seconds to 1.8 seconds by implementing image compression and deferring third-party scripts. Their organic rankings for 20 high-volume keywords improved by an average of 6 positions within 3 weeks.

Structured data is the backbone of your ecommerce seo strategy 2025. It helps search engines understand your content and display rich results like star ratings, price ranges, and availability.
India-specific tip: Add “returnPolicy” and “shippingDetails” schema to build trust. Indian shoppers are increasingly concerned about return policies and delivery timelines. Showing “Free delivery in 2-3 days” directly in search results can boost click-through rates.
